Where does “baculo-” come from?
baculo- (English) comes from Latin baculum, from Proto-Indo-European baḱ- — club, pointed stick, peg; pointed stick, peg.
Ancestry of “baculo-”, step by step
| Step | Language | Word | Meaning |
|---|
| 1 | Latin | baculum | walking stick, cane, staff; sceptre, rod; a... |
| 2 | Proto-Indo-European | baḱ- | club, pointed stick, peg; pointed stick, peg |
